The best time to go to Acerenza is typically from late spring to early autumn, specifically May, June, September, and October, when the weather is pleasant and comfortable for exploring.The shoulder seasons of May, June, September, and October offer warm, sunny days without the intense heat of mid-summer, making it ideal for walking around the historic centre and enjoying outdoor activities. These months also tend to be less crowded than the peak summer period, allowing for a more relaxed experience.For those who enjoy cultural events and a livelier atmosphere, July and August are also good options, though temperatures can be quite high. During these months, Acerenza and the surrounding Basilicata region often host local festivals and celebrations.If you prefer cooler weather and don't mind the possibility of rain, April and November can offer a different perspective with fewer tourists and a chance to see the landscape in a more subdued light.
